Aluminum tubing and framing extrusions are fundamental parts in building and construction and manufacturing industries. These extrusions are created through a procedure where light weight aluminum billets are heated and forced via a shaped die to create the wanted cross-sectional profile. The result is light-weight yet strong parts that are utilized for everything from architectural supports in structures to structure for industrial machinery.

Among the vital benefits of light weight aluminum tubing and framing extrusions is their convenience. They can be personalized in terms of dimensions, wall surface thickness, and alloy structure to satisfy certain requirements. This adaptability makes them appropriate for a large range of applications where strength, resilience, and deterioration resistance are necessary. For example, in construction, light weight aluminum tubing is typically utilized in frameworks for home windows, doors, curtain walls, and roofing system trusses as a result of its lightweight nature and capacity to endure harsh weather.

In production, aluminum framing extrusions act as the backbone for putting together equipments, conveyor systems, and other devices. The capacity to easily attach and put together these extrusions making use of fasteners and accessories such as T-slot nuts and brackets improves their use and adaptability in industrial setups. This modularity enables quick adjustments and growths as production needs change, promoting efficiency and cost-effectiveness in manufacturing procedures.

T-Slot Aluminum Systems

T-slot aluminum systems, additionally referred to as modular aluminum framing systems or light weight aluminum extrusion systems, are functional services for constructing equipment structures, workstations, units, and other frameworks. aluminium square tube supplier These systems feature light weight aluminum accounts with click here T-shaped ports on numerous sides, enabling simple setting up and reconfiguration utilizing bolts and devices such as T-slot nuts, screws, and brackets.

One of the key advantages of T-slot aluminum systems is their modularity and adaptability in design. Users can quickly attach and put together aluminum profiles to develop custom setups that meet certain dimension, form, and capability requirements. This flexibility makes T-slot systems ideal for a variety of applications in manufacturing, automation, robotics, and industrial equipment.

T-slot aluminum accounts are readily available in various dimensions, shapes, and alloy structures to suit different load capabilities and architectural needs. Usual profiles include common T-slot accounts with numerous slots for functional setting up, sturdy accounts for robust applications, and specialty profiles with special attributes such as closed faces or incorporated wiring channels for improved performance.

Aluminum square tubes are hollow extruded profiles with a square-shaped cross-section, offering strength, convenience, and light-weight properties. These tubes are made use of in building and construction, manufacturing, and fabrication industries for architectural support, framework, and decorative applications. Aluminum square tubes are generated with the extrusion process, where aluminum billets are warmed and required through a designed die to produce the desired account.

One of the key benefits of aluminum square tubes is their high strength-to-weight proportion, that makes them perfect for applications where light-weight products are vital without sacrificing architectural stability. The square-shaped cross-section provides exceptional torsional strength and resistance to flexing, making aluminum square tubes ideal for building structures, supports, and units in commercial and building setups.

Light weight aluminum square tubes are offered in numerous dimensions, wall surface thicknesses, and alloy compositions to meet details job needs. They can be cut, pierced, welded, and machined making use of basic devices and methods, permitting very easy customization and assembly. Usual applications include framework for conveyor systems, equipment structures, furniture elements, and building frameworks such as hand rails and balustrades.
